Premium Wireless Routers Market Insights

Premium Wireless Routers market size was valued at USD 4,772 million in 2025. The market is projected to grow from USD 5,073 million in 2026 to USD 7,236 million by 2034, exhibiting a CAGR of 6.3% during the forecast period.

Premium wireless routers are high-performance networking devices designed to deliver superior internet connectivity, speed, and security for demanding users. Unlike standard routers, premium wireless routers offer advanced features to support the increasing demand for high-speed internet, multiple connected devices, and seamless performance for activities such as online gaming, 4K/8K streaming, and smart home integration. These routers typically support the latest Wi-Fi standards, such as Wi-Fi 6 (802.11ax) and Wi-Fi 6E, which provide improved bandwidth, lower latency, and higher device capacity. The product range spans several categories, including Wi-Fi 6 and Wi-Fi 6E routers, mesh Wi-Fi systems, tri-band routers, gaming routers, and security-focused routers, each tailored to meet distinct user needs across residential and commercial environments.

The market is experiencing robust growth driven by several converging factors, including the widespread adoption of smart home ecosystems, rising demand for high-bandwidth connectivity, and the proliferation of connected devices within households and enterprises. Furthermore, the growing popularity of cloud gaming, remote work, and 4K/8K video streaming continues to elevate consumer expectations for network reliability and speed. Key industry participants such as TP-Link, ASUS, Netgear, and Belkin (Linksys) are actively expanding their product portfolios and investing in next-generation wireless technologies to maintain competitive positioning within the evolving Premium Wireless Routers market landscape.

Wi-Fi 6 and Wi-Fi 7 Technology Adoption Accelerating Market Expansion

The transition from legacy Wi-Fi 5 (802.11ac) to next-generation Wi-Fi 6 and Wi-Fi 7 protocols represents one of the most significant catalysts for Premium Wireless Routers Market. Wi-Fi 6E’s utilization of the 6 GHz spectrum band offers substantially reduced interference and higher throughput, while emerging Wi-Fi 7 technology promises multi-link operation and theoretical speeds exceeding 40 Gbps. These technological advancements are compelling upgrades among tech-savvy consumers, small-to-medium enterprises, and managed service providers. Vendors offering premium wireless routers with tri-band and quad-band capabilities, advanced MU-MIMO, and OFDMA technologies are gaining competitive differentiation in an increasingly crowded market landscape.

Regulatory Complexity and Spectrum Allocation Variability Across Regions

One of the primary structural restraints affecting Premium Wireless Routers Market is the fragmented regulatory environment governing wireless spectrum usage across different jurisdictions. The 6 GHz band, which is central to Wi-Fi 6E-enabled premium wireless routers, has not been uniformly opened for unlicensed use across all major markets, limiting the global addressability of certain high-performance product lines. Compliance requirements related to electromagnetic emissions, data privacy regulations, and country-specific certification processes impose additional costs and time-to-market delays on manufacturers seeking to launch standardized premium wireless router product families across multiple geographies simultaneously.

Cybersecurity Concerns and Evolving Threat Landscape

As premium wireless routers become central nodes in increasingly complex home and small business networks, they have concurrently emerged as high-value targets for cyberattacks, including botnet recruitment, firmware exploitation, and man-in-the-middle intrusions. While leading vendors have responded with integrated security features such as automatic firmware updates, DNS filtering, and hardware security modules, persistent cybersecurity vulnerabilities — including those arising from third-party software dependencies — continue to generate consumer hesitancy and reputational risk for brands in Premium Wireless Routers Market. This dynamic necessitates ongoing R&D investment in security architecture, adding to operational expenditures across the value chain.

Key Industry Players

Premium Wireless Routers Market , Competitive Dynamics, Strategic Positioning & Leading Manufacturer Profiles

Premium Wireless Routers market is moderately concentrated, with a handful of dominant players commanding significant revenue and unit sales shares. TP-Link, ASUS, Netgear, and Huawei collectively account for the largest portion of global market share as of 2025, leveraging extensive R&D investments, wide distribution networks, and diversified product portfolios spanning Wi-Fi 6, Wi-Fi 6E, mesh networking, tri-band, and gaming-optimized router segments. TP-Link maintains a particularly strong foothold across both consumer and SMB segments by offering a broad price-performance spectrum, while ASUS continues to differentiate through its ROG and ZenWiFi product lines targeting gaming enthusiasts and power users respectively. Netgear, through its Orbi mesh systems and Nighthawk series, has consistently positioned itself as a premium-tier incumbent catering to high-bandwidth households and prosumer environments. Premium Wireless Routers market was valued at USD 4,772 million in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 7,236 million by 2034, growing at a CAGR of 6.3% during the forecast period, reflecting the intensifying competitive activity among established and emerging players.

Beyond the top-tier incumbents, the competitive landscape features a growing cohort of niche and technology-forward players that are reshaping market dynamics. Google (Nest Wi-Fi) and Amazon-backed Eero have disrupted the traditional router market by integrating mesh Wi-Fi systems with smart home ecosystems, appealing to consumers seeking seamless whole-home coverage and simplified network management. Ubiquiti Networks targets prosumers and small enterprises with its AmpliFi HD and UniFi product lines, emphasizing enterprise-grade performance at accessible price points. Xiaomi and Tenda are gaining traction in Asia-Pacific markets through aggressive pricing and feature-rich offerings, while Belkin’s Linksys brand retains loyalty among North American consumers. Emerging players such as Eero, Plume, and Luma continue to innovate in AI-driven network optimization and subscription-based security services, adding further competitive pressure on established manufacturers. Samsung and HiWiFi also maintain regional relevance, particularly in East Asian markets. Collectively, this competitive interplay is accelerating innovation cycles across Wi-Fi standards, security protocols, and intelligent network management capabilities, benefiting end consumers across residential, gaming, and business application segments.

By Technology Standard
  • Wi-Fi 5 (802.11ac) Routers
  • Wi-Fi 6 (802.11ax) Routers
  • Wi-Fi 6E Routers
Wi-Fi 6 and Wi-Fi 6E Routers are rapidly establishing themselves as the definitive standard in the premium wireless router segment, fundamentally reshaping consumer and enterprise expectations for wireless connectivity.

  • Wi-Fi 6 introduces key technological advancements including Orthogonal Frequency Division Multiple Access (OFDMA) and Target Wake Time (TWT), which collectively enhance network efficiency in high-density environments, reduce power consumption for connected devices, and deliver markedly lower latency — attributes that are especially valued in smart home and remote work scenarios.
  • Wi-Fi 6E extends these capabilities into the previously unused 6GHz spectrum, effectively tripling the available wireless bandwidth and dramatically reducing channel interference in densely populated urban environments, making it the preferred standard for premium routers deployed in apartment complexes, co-working spaces, and technology-forward households.
  • Wi-Fi 5 routers, while still functional, are progressively being phased out of the premium tier as manufacturers channel research and development investments toward next-generation standards, and as consumers demonstrate a clear willingness to adopt newer technologies to future-proof their home and office networks.
By Network Architecture
  • Standalone Routers
  • Mesh Wi-Fi Systems
  • Gaming-Optimized Routers
Mesh Wi-Fi Systems are emerging as the fastest-evolving network architecture within the premium wireless router landscape, driven by the increasing physical scale of connected living and working environments.

  • Unlike traditional standalone routers that rely on a single access point, premium mesh systems deploy multiple interconnected nodes that collectively blanket large or multi-story spaces with seamless, uniform Wi-Fi coverage, eliminating dead zones that are particularly problematic in expansive residential properties and open-plan commercial offices.
  • Advanced mesh platforms leverage AI-driven network management and machine learning algorithms to dynamically reroute traffic, prioritize bandwidth allocation based on device usage patterns, and self-optimize network performance in real time — capabilities that are increasingly expected by technologically sophisticated consumers and IT-aware business users alike.
  • Gaming-optimized standalone routers maintain a dedicated and loyal user base, offering specialized Quality of Service (QoS) configurations, low-latency packet prioritization, and intuitive gaming dashboards that cater to the highly specific performance demands of competitive and casual gamers, ensuring this sub-segment retains strong commercial viability alongside the growing mesh category.
